qt中输入数据就出现下拉框
时间: 2023-09-29 17:07:23 浏览: 62
在 Qt 中,可以使用 QComboBox 将一个下拉框添加到界面中。下拉框可以用来显示一组预定义的选项,并允许用户从中选择一个或多个选项。
以下是一个简单的示例,演示如何在 Qt 中创建一个下拉框:
```cpp
#include <QComboBox>
#include <QVBoxLayout>
#include <QWidget>
int main(int argc, char *argv[])
{
QApplication app(argc, argv);
// 创建一个 QWidget 对象
QWidget *widget = new QWidget();
// 创建一个 QComboBox 对象
QComboBox *comboBox = new QComboBox();
// 向下拉框中添加选项
comboBox->addItem("Option 1");
comboBox->addItem("Option 2");
comboBox->addItem("Option 3");
// 将下拉框添加到 QWidget 中
QVBoxLayout *layout = new QVBoxLayout(widget);
layout->addWidget(comboBox);
// 显示 QWidget
widget->show();
return app.exec();
}
```
在上面的示例中,我们创建了一个 QWidget 对象,并在其中添加了一个 QComboBox 对象。我们向下拉框中添加了三个选项,然后将下拉框添加到 QWidget 中。最后,我们显示了 QWidget。当运行这个示例时,将会显示一个包含下拉框的窗口。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)